A Blueprint for Prosperity
Before embarking on the exciting journey of entrepreneurship, it is crucial to lay a solid framework. A thorough feasibility study serves as this essential backbone, providing invaluable insights into the viability and potential success of your business venture. By meticulously analyzing market trends, competition, financial projections, and operational aspects, you can minimize risks and bolster your chances of achieving sustainable growth.
A comprehensive feasibility study involves a multi-faceted approach. You'll need to conduct thorough market research to identify target customer demographics, understand their needs and preferences, and assess the overall market demand for your product or service. Furthermore, it's crucial to scrutinize the competitive landscape, identifying key players, their strengths and weaknesses, and potential opportunities for differentiation.
- Simultaneously, you should develop detailed financial projections, including start-up costs, operating expenses, revenue forecasts, and profitability analysis. This will provide a precise picture of your business's financial viability.
- Finally, a feasibility study ought to encompass a thorough assessment of the operational aspects of your business, including production processes, supply chain management, and customer service strategies.
Investing time and resources in a well-executed feasibility study is an indispensable step towards building a successful and sustainable business. It empowers you to make informed decisions, navigate challenges effectively, and maximize your chances of achieving long-term success.
